Terra college gets $1.4M for distance learning

7/23/2008

FREMONT Terra Community College will receive a $1.4 million grant from the U.S. Department of Education to expand its distance-learning programs.

The grant will allow the college to hire the staff and buy the equipment needed to increase its distance-learning courses from 38 to 67, and its student enrollment in those courses from 527 to 884.

Some courses would be completely online, while others would be split between online and on-campus instruction.

The grant will be disbursed over five years.

This grant will allow us to systematically build our distance-learning programs into an integral part of the college, Terra President Marsha Bordner said. And that, in turn, means greater access.
